China in the Era of Social Media discusses how social media is changing the world in an unprecedented way through speed, scope, and depth. In the last decade or so, social media in China has witnessed the most explosive growth in the world. Being the most populous nation in the world, it has the most social media users in the world as well. This book examines the current situation and unique characteristics of Chinese social media, the significance of social media in the country's social transformation, and particularly its influences on political change in the nation. The main goal of this book is to explore how social media has been affecting and thus changing China's political system, the ruling communist ideology, and the state-run media, as well as its public discourse and public opinions. Scholars of Asian studies, political science, and communications will find this book particularly interesting.
To assess how many colors on earth can be vividly rendered by a given light source, or to see whether a given light source is capable of rendering a great number of widely different colors, a measure called the Color Rendering Capacity has been devised. This book introduces the idea of the color rendering capacity of light, and explains the procedure for calculating the color rendering capacity of any light source.
